Biot’s respiration is seen in
Correct Answer: Bulbar poliomyelitis
Description: (D) Bulbar poliomyelitis # Biot's breathing is caused by brain damage, increased intracranial pressure and drug-induced respiratory depression.> Biot's respiration, sometimes also called ataxic respiration, is an abnormal pattern of breathing characterized by groups of quick, shallow inspirations followed by regular or irregular periods of apnea. It generally indicates a poor prognosis. Biot's respiration is caused by damage to the medulla oblongata due to strokes or trauma or by pressure on the medulla due to uncal or tentorial herniation. It can be caused by opioid use.
